Artificial Intelligence Drives UK Growth Beyond Expectations

The United Kingdom's economy delivered a significant boost in July when artificial intelligence drives UK growth became the defining factor in a 0.4% expansion, defying widespread predictions of economic stagnation. Official figures released by the Office for National Statistics (ONS) revealed that the nation's gross domestic product (GDP) outperformed consensus forecasts, which had anticipated zero growth during the month.

Analysts Caught Off Guard by Positive Figures

Market analysts and economic forecasters had uniformly predicted flat performance for the British economy in July, making the actual expansion particularly noteworthy. The 0.4% increase represents a meaningful deviation from those pessimistic projections, suggesting underlying economic resilience in specific sectors.
